Jacob Wood’s Parking Overhaul: A Promising Change for Vineyard Residents

Vineyard parking improvements at modern townhouses.

The Promise of Change: Jacob Wood Tackles Parking Issues

In the heart of Vineyard, a small yet impactful transformation is taking place thanks to one dedicated city council member. At just 24 years of age, Jacob Wood is fulfilling his promise to improve the often frustrating parking situation along 300 W. His commitment to this issue highlights the importance of local governance and the significant role council members play in enriching community life.

In 'Vineyard Councilmember Jacob Wood fulfills campaign promise, overhauls city's punitive parking', the discussion dives into the significant improvements made to local parking policies, inspiring a deeper analysis of community-driven solutions.

Understanding the Parking Dilemma

Parking has long been a thorn in the side of residents in Vineyard, causing congestion and frustration as more people flock to this growing community. Councilmember Wood recognized that ensuring accessible parking is not just an administrative task—it's essential to enhancing the quality of life for families and commuters alike. His proactive approach aims to balance the needs of local businesses and residents while addressing traffic flow issues.

A Community-Centric Solution

Wood's strategy involves working closely with community members to understand their specific pain points better. By holding open forums and listening sessions, he fosters a collaborative atmosphere that empowers residents to voice their concerns. This inclusive approach ensures that any changes implemented reflect the actual needs of the community, rather than top-down mandates that may miss the mark.

Impact on Local Businesses and Residents

The changes brought by Wood's initiative are expected to benefit not only residents but also local businesses that rely on foot traffic. Improved parking accessibility can lead to more shoppers visiting local stores, benefiting the economy and building a stronger community spirit. This is particularly important as Vineyard continues to grow; prioritizing the voices of small business owners is crucial in crafting solutions that uplift everyone.

Looking Ahead: Future Improvements on the Horizon

As Vineyard grows, sustainability remains a key concern. Wood's efforts may pave the way for future initiatives that integrate smart technology to make parking more efficient while reducing environmental impact. Perhaps the most exciting aspect of Wood’s leadership is the potential for innovation in transportation and community planning—a direction that could set Vineyard apart as a model for other cities.

Immigration Bill in Utah: Support and Backlash Unravel Community Tensions

Update Exploring the Impact of Immigration Legislation in Utah In Utah, the ongoing debate surrounding immigration policies has intensified, especially with the introduction of a recent bill aimed at immigrants residing in the state illegally. The sponsor of this bill, Senator **Nate Blouin**, has noted a wave of grassroots support amidst a backdrop of significant backlash. This situation highlights a community divided, with contrasting perspectives on what constitutes fair treatment for immigrants. Support or Fear: Understanding Community Reactions The bill has stirred conflicting sentiments among Utah residents. Proponents argue that it serves as a necessary measure to protect immigrants from potentially overzealous enforcement tactics that foster fear among vulnerable communities. They believe that creating a more humane approach could help strengthen community ties and trust in law enforcement. On the flip side, opponents worry that limiting enforcement actions could jeopardize public safety. They express concerns that reduced cooperation between local and federal law enforcement agencies might hinder efforts to address crimes linked to illegal immigration. Recent discussions in legislative hearings reaffirm this divide, as some lawmakers voice their desire for greater collaboration among agencies to address public safety issues. The Legislative Landscape: A History of Immigration Bills Over the years, Utah's legislature has seen a mix of immigration bills introduced and subsequently stalled. In fact, a separate bill meant to limit immigration enforcement efforts also stalled recently, demonstrating the broader challenge of finding common ground. Legislators, including Sen. **Brady Brammer**, have emphasized the need for cooperative efforts to address criminal immigration while maintaining community safety. Meanwhile, Senate committees have actively debated potential consequences tied to immigration policies. For instance, another measure advocating for increased penalties for driving without a license has faced skepticism, even after significant support in the House. This reflects a larger trend of rising scrutiny over proposed enhancements to immigration legislation. Looking Forward: What Lies Ahead for Immigrants in Utah? The future of immigration policies in Utah appears uncertain. With mounting pressure from both supporters and detractors, finding a balanced approach will require significant dialogue among lawmakers and community members alike. For many, the outcome of these legislative proposals will not only impact immigrants living in Utah but also shape the character of the community as a whole. Kaysha Love: The Utah Bobsledder Changing the Game Ahead of the 2026 Olympics

Update Unveiling Kaysha Love: From Salt Lake to Bobsled Glory Kaysha Love, a rising star in the realm of Olympic bobsledding, is proudly rooted in Utah, where her journey began. Born in Salt Lake City and raised in Herriman, Love’s athletic prowess was nurtured in the scenic backdrop of the Beehive State. She transitioned from being a top gymnast to a competitive sprinter at the University of Nevada Las Vegas, ultimately finding her true calling in bobsled just two years before securing a place in the Olympics. The Bobsled Transition: A Leap of Faith Not many can claim to have made the Olympics in just 12 months after transitioning to a completely new sport, but that’s exactly what Love achieved. At a track championship during her senior year, a bobsled coach saw her potential and encouraged her to try the sport. Skeptical yet intrigued, she ventured to Lake Placid for a rookie camp. The thrill of competition and the possibility of Olympic glory ignited a passion within her, and just a year later, she made her Olympic debut in Beijing 2022. Local Connections and Community Spirit Love’s journey is immensely popular in Utah where her narrative resonates with younger athletes. Her achievements have inspired many to pursue unconventional paths in sports, especially for Black women who often face additional barriers in athletics. Love reflects this sentiment beautifully, as she emphasizes the importance of representation: "You deserve this space, and don’t be fearful because it hasn’t been done before." Her message is a beacon of hope that empowers others to chase their dreams without hesitation. A New Era for Team USA Bobsled As she prepares for the 2026 Milan-Cortina Olympics, Love is not only competing as a pushing athlete but also as a sled pilot—a role that exemplifies her evolution as an athlete. With her record of winning the world title in monobob and a host of other medals, she’s poised to continue leading Team USA into a new era of success at the Winter Games. The support she provides to her teammates reflects the intrinsic teamwork that bobsledding demands, contrasting the more solitary nature of her previous sports. Looking Forward: Kaysha Love's Aspirations As the countdown to Milan-Cortina begins, Kaysha Love stands on the cusp of potentially claiming her first Olympic medal. With numerous achievements and a warm, inspiring presence, she has already etched her name in the annals of sports history.
